New Orleans Saints coach Sean Payton had an existential crisis after his team's win against the Denver Broncos, expressing his dissatisfaction while circling a parking lot on his way to get sushi, a food he doesn't even like. Payton's bizarre comments about his search for perfection and happiness raised eyebrows, with suggestions that he should seek therapy. However, fans offered alternative menu options at sushi restaurants in Denver to help him find some enjoyment.

Google's AI chatbot, Bard, falls into an existential crisis when prompted with the phrase "please tell me something you've never told anyone else." Its responses revolve around themes of fear of death, longing to be human, loneliness, and pondering what it means to be real. While relatable and endearing to humans, it's important to remember that Bard is just doing its job of mimicking human outputs through an inhuman algorithm.
